【CSS3蓝色渐变背景Loading特效】是一种网页设计中的视觉元素,它利用了CSS3的高级特性来创建动态且引人注目的加载效果。在网页加载过程中,这种特效能够为用户提供一个平滑、专业的体验,同时也增加了网站的交互性和吸引力。 在网页设计中,背景颜色和渐变是一个重要的组成部分,它们可以影响用户对网站的第一印象。CSS3的渐变功能允许开发者创建线性或径向的渐变背景,使得网页设计更加丰富多彩。对于"蓝色渐变背景",我们可以使用`linear-gradient()`或`radial-gradient()`函数定义渐变的方向和颜色。例如,创建一个从浅蓝到深蓝的线性渐变可以这样写: ```css body { background: linear-gradient(to bottom, #add8e6, #0000ff); } ``` 这里的`to bottom`表示渐变方向是从上到下,`#add8e6`和`#0000ff`是两种不同的蓝色十六进制颜色代码。 "Loading特效"通常是指在网页内容完全加载之前展示的一种动画效果,它能够告知用户页面正在加载中并给予等待的反馈。CSS3提供了多种创建动画的方法,如关键帧`@keyframes`规则,以及`animation`属性。通过定义动画的开始、结束状态以及中间的关键帧,可以创建出各种各样的动画效果。比如一个简单的圆形旋转加载动画可以这样实现: ```css .loading { width: 50px; height: 50px; border: 2px solid #00f; border-top-color: transparent; border-radius: 50%; animation: spin 1s linear infinite; } @keyframes spin { to { transform: rotate(360deg); } } ``` 在这个例子中,`.loading`元素会持续旋转,`animation`属性指定了动画的名称、时长、速度曲线和重复次数。 结合以上知识点,"CSS3蓝色渐变背景Loading特效"将两者结合,创造出一个既美观又实用的网页加载界面。设计师可以通过调整渐变的颜色、角度,以及动画的速度、形状等参数,定制出符合网站风格和个人喜好的独特加载效果。 在实际应用中,`jiaoben8444`这个压缩包文件可能包含实现这种特效的HTML、CSS和可能的JavaScript代码示例。通过查看和学习这些代码,开发者可以更深入地理解如何将CSS3的渐变和动画功能结合,为自己的项目增添类似的交互元素。
- 1
- 粉丝: 6
- 资源: 941
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助